@byxiaoxie6 年前

03/30
00:29
Home

Python 2.7 与 Python 3 从零教学

#hello.py
#!/usr/bin/env python
# -- coding: utf-8 --  #编码格式为 utf-8
# -*- coding: utf-8 -*- #编码格式为 utf-8

print 'Hello World'    #输出 Hello World
print 'Hello','World'  #print用逗号“,”分开会输出一个空格 ,所以会显示成 Hello World
print 'HelloWorld'     #输出 HelloWorld

name = raw_input("请输入你的名字:") #raw_input 输入 并把输入的值保存到变量 name
print name #输出变量 name 的值
print 'Hello,',name #输出 Hello 再输出 name 变量的值

#输入一个整数并判断 a 的值是否大于等于0
a = int(raw_input('请输入一个整数:'))
if a>=0:
    print a
else:
    print a

#!/usr/bin/env python3
# -*- coding: utf-8 -*-
import urllib.request

url="http://www.nicokun.com/daili/api.php?a=fzgg"
he={'User-Agent':'Mozilla/5.0 (X11; Fedora; Linux x86_64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/58.0.3029.110 Safari/537.36'}
i=urllib.request.Request(url,headers=he)


try:
    a=urllib.request.urlopen(i,timeout=10)
except urllib.error.URLError as e:
    print (e.code)
else:
    print(a.read().decode('utf-8'))


#!/use/bin/env python3
# -*- coding: utf-8 -*-

import random

i = random.randint(1,3)
def go():
    use_inp = int(input("请输入: 1.剪刀 2.石头 3.布"))
    if use_inp <=0 or use_inp >=4:
        print("输入错误,请输入正确的值:")
        go()
    if i==1:
        if use_inp == 1:
            print ("打平了,系统出了[剪刀]")
        elif use_inp == 2:
            print("你赢了,系统出了[剪刀]")
        elif use_inp == 3:
            print("你输了,系统出了[布]")
    elif i==2:
        if use_inp == 1:
            print("你输了,系统出了[石头]")
        elif use_inp == 2:
            print("打平了,系统出了[石头]")
        elif use_inp == 3:
            print("你赢了,系统出了[石头]")
    elif i==3:
        if use_inp == 1:
            print("你赢了,系统出了[布]")
        elif use_inp == 2:
            print("你输了,系统出了[布]")
        elif use_inp == 3:
            print("打平了,系统出了[布]")

go()

#!/use/bin/env python3
# -*- coding: utf-8 -*-

import random

i = random.randint(0,100)
use_inp = int(input("请输入[0~100]的数:"))

while i != use_inp:
    if use_inp < i:
        print("请输入大一点的数:")
        use_inp = int(input())
    elif use_inp > i:
        print("请输入小一点的数:")
        use_inp = int(input())
else:
    print("恭喜你猜对了,答案是[%d]" % i)

 

Python 2.7 与 Python 3 从零教学

加载中……